John J. Burger, P.C. is a small architectural practice founded in January 1991, based in downtown Fredericksburg, Virginia. Over a 30-year period, this office has produced a large volume of work with projects ranging from a few hundred square feet to upwards of 100,000 square feet, including office buildings, civic buildings, retail centers, warehouses, tenant improvements, churches, and recreation facilities.
This office has a strong reputation in the design and construction industry, and over 95% of our work has been with repeat clients, some for over 25 years. We're known for managing project teams, including consultants and contractors, bringing projects in on or under budget, and balancing functionality with design.
